LSPosed-Irena:终极Android Hook框架入门指南
LSPosed-Irena终极Android Hook框架入门指南【免费下载链接】LSPosed-IrenaUseless LSPosed Framework Fork项目地址: https://gitcode.com/gh_mirrors/ls/LSPosed-IrenaLSPosed-Irena是一款功能强大的Android Hook框架作为LSPosed的分支项目它为Android开发者和高级用户提供了灵活的系统级功能修改能力。通过Hook技术用户可以在不修改应用源代码的情况下改变系统和应用的行为实现个性化定制、功能增强等高级操作。什么是Android Hook框架Android Hook框架允许开发者拦截系统或应用程序的方法调用在方法执行前后插入自定义代码从而实现对Android系统行为的修改。LSPosed-Irena作为其中的佼佼者具有以下核心优势系统级拦截能够深入Android系统底层实现对核心服务的Hook模块化架构支持通过模块扩展功能社区生态丰富稳定性优化相比传统Xposed框架具有更好的兼容性和稳定性LSPosed-Irena的核心功能应用模块管理LSPosed-Irena提供了直观的模块管理界面用户可以轻松启用或禁用各种功能模块。相关实现代码位于app/src/main/java/org/lsposed/manager/ui/fragment/ModulesFragment.java通过这个界面用户可以查看已安装的所有模块启用/禁用特定模块配置模块作用的应用范围管理模块更新系统功能定制通过LSPosed-Irena用户可以实现对系统功能的深度定制例如修改系统UI元素定制通知行为调整系统权限控制优化系统性能这些功能的核心实现位于core/src/main/java/org/lsposed/lspd/hooker/目录下的各类Hooker类中如AttachHooker.java、LoadedApkCreateCLHooker.java等。应用行为控制LSPosed-Irena允许用户精确控制应用程序的行为包括拦截应用网络请求修改应用数据存储定制应用界面绕过应用限制相关的应用管理功能实现可见于app/src/main/java/org/lsposed/manager/ui/fragment/AppListFragment.java。如何开始使用LSPosed-Irena环境准备使用LSPosed-Irena需要以下环境已root的Android设备安装Magisk框架支持Zygisk功能安装步骤克隆项目仓库git clone https://gitcode.com/gh_mirrors/ls/LSPosed-Irena根据项目文档编译生成Magisk模块在Magisk中安装生成的模块重启设备使模块生效基本使用流程打开LSPosed-Irena管理器应用在模块页面启用所需模块配置模块作用的应用范围重启相关应用或设备根据模块说明使用具体功能常见问题解决模块无法加载如果遇到模块无法加载的问题可以尝试检查LSPosed-Irena版本是否与模块兼容确认模块是否支持当前Android版本查看日志文件获取详细错误信息日志功能实现位于daemon/src/main/java/org/lsposed/lspd/service/LogcatService.java系统不稳定使用Hook框架可能导致系统不稳定建议只启用必要的模块避免同时使用多个功能类似的模块定期更新LSPosed-Irena到最新版本总结LSPosed-Irena作为一款强大的Android Hook框架为高级用户和开发者提供了无限可能。通过其模块化设计和强大的Hook能力用户可以深度定制Android系统实现各种个性化需求。无论是想美化系统界面、增强应用功能还是进行逆向工程研究LSPosed-Irena都是一个值得尝试的工具。开始探索LSPosed-Irena的世界释放你的Android设备潜力吧更多高级功能和模块开发指南请参考项目源代码和官方文档。【免费下载链接】LSPosed-IrenaUseless LSPosed Framework Fork项目地址: https://gitcode.com/gh_mirrors/ls/LSPosed-Irena创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/2575740.html
如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!